Change Res., 2010, 6 4 284J289284.nullnonmarkingreturn “.null6.null.null4.null2010.null7.nullADVANCES IN CLIMATE CHANGE RESEARCHVol. 6 No. 4July 2010.nullnonmarkingreturn “1673-1719 2010 04-0284-06.nullnonmarkingreturn “.nullnonmarkingreturn “ 2 College of Urban and Environmental Sciences, Peking University, Beijing 100871, China;3 College of Economics and Management, Yunnan Normal University, Kunming 650500, ChinaAbstract Climate changes and urbanization are two main factors making human beings more vulnerable to disasters,and the two factors superimpose with each other in urban agglomeration. Furthermore, population, industry andinfrastructure are highly centralized in urban agglomerations, which would become the high-risk areas being vulnerableto disasters and easily suffering great losses. Five urban agglomerations in the coastal region of China have strongeconomic strength and are important engines for driving economic and social development. On the other hand, theyare located in the interaction area of land and sea, and suffer from the double impacts of sea and land disasters.Moreover, the disaster-bearing bodies of five urban agglomerations are too big, and accordingly they easily suffergreat losses under the background of climate changes.
